Fence Materials for a 150 ft Fence
A 150 ft (≈ 45.72 m) fence at 8 ft post spacing needs about 20 posts, 18 panels, 54 rails, and 40 bags of concrete (allowing for one gate).

Estimate for a straight run. Posts = sections + 1. Common spacing is 6–8 ft; set each post in 1–2 bags of fast-setting concrete.

How many posts do I need for a 150 ft fence?
At 8 ft post spacing, a 150 ft fence has 19 sections, so you need about 20 posts (sections + 1). Closer spacing means more posts.
How much concrete for a 150 ft fence?
About 40 bags of fast-setting concrete — roughly 2 bags per post for 20 posts. Tall fences and gate posts may need more.
How many panels and rails for a 150 ft fence?
About 18 panels and 54 rails (3 rails per section), after leaving room for one gate. Adjust the gate count below for your layout.
